Roles & Responsibilities: Lead conversations with business collaborators to elucidate semantic models of pharmaceutical business concepts, aligned definitions, and relationships. Negotiate and debate across collaborators to drive alignment and create system-independent information models, taking a data-centric approach aligned with business data domains. Develop comprehensive business information models and ontologies that capture industry-specific concepts, including CMC, Clinical, and Operations data. Facilitate whiteboarding sessions with business subject matter experts to elicit knowledge, drive interoperability across pharmaceutical domains, and interface between data producers and consumers. Educate peers on the practical use and differentiating value of Linked Data and FAIR+ data principles. Champion standards for master data & reference data. Formalize data models in RDF as OWL and SHACL ontologies that interoperate with each other and with relevant industry standards like FHIR and IDMP for healthcare data exchange. Build a broad semantic knowledge graph that threads data together across end-to-end business processes and enables the transformation to data-centricity and new ways of working Apply pragmatic semantic abstraction to simplify diverse pharmaceutical and healthcare data patterns effectively. Basic Qualifications: Doctorate degree OR Masters degree and 4 to 6 years of Data Science experience OR Bachelors degree and 6 to 8 years of Data Science experience OR Diploma and 10 to 12 years of Data Science experience Preferred Qualifications: About the role You will play a key role in a regulatory submission content automation initiative which will modernize and digitize the regulatory submission process, positioning Amgen as a leader in regulatory innovation. The initiative uses state-of-the-art technologies, including Generative AI, Structured Content Management, and integrated data to automate the creation, review, and approval of regulatory content. Role Description: The Sr Data Scientist is responsible for developing interconnected business information models and ontologies that capture real-world meaning of data by studying the business, our data, and the industry. With a focus on pharmaceutical industry-specific data, including Clinical, Operations, and Chemistry, Manufacturing, and Controls (CMC), this role involves creating robust semantic models based on data-centric principles to realize a connected data ecosystem that empowers consumers. The Information Modeler drives seamless cross-functional data interoperability, enables efficient decision-making, and supports digital transformation in pharmaceutical operations.
